1. Yeah, there's a diaphragm... it sounds like it's just getting old, or *maybe* you've got the hoses on the wrong spots.
2. Only convertibles came with the door lock switch; the hardtops didn't. Your son's car is acting the way it was designed at the factory - same as all the hardtops.
